Bambu Lab PPS-CF
Ultra high-performance carbon fibre reinforced polymer for extreme environments.
PPS-CF is one of the highest-performing materials available in FDM 3D printing, designed for applications requiring exceptional heat resistance, chemical stability, and mechanical strength.
This material is ideal where traditional plastics and even standard nylons are not sufficient.
Key characteristics:
Extremely high temperature resistance
Excellent chemical and solvent resistance
High stiffness and structural integrity
Low creep under sustained load
Typical applications:
Under-the-hood automotive components
Rail and high-temperature environments
Industrial tooling and fixtures
Electrically insulating structural parts
✔ Fully compatible with threaded brass inserts
Bambu Lab PAHT-CF
High-temperature, carbon fibre reinforced nylon for demanding applications.
PAHT-CF is our go-to material for structural and load-bearing components where strength, stiffness, and thermal resistance are critical. The carbon fibre reinforcement delivers excellent dimensional stability and reduced creep under load.
Key characteristics:
Excellent strength-to-weight ratio
High temperature resistance
Very good dimensional stability
Matte, professional surface finish
Typical applications:
Automotive and motorsport components
Robotics and automation parts
Jigs, fixtures & tooling
Structural brackets and mounts
✔ Fully compatible with threaded brass inserts
Fiberlogy Nylon PA12
Tough, flexible nylon with excellent chemical resistance.
PA12 offers a strong balance of durability, flexibility, and environmental resistance, making it ideal for parts exposed to wear, impact, or chemicals.
Key characteristics:
High impact resistance
Good flexibility without brittleness
Excellent chemical resistance
Low moisture absorption compared to other nylons
Typical applications:
Enclosures and housings
Clips, covers, and protective components
Functional prototypes
Parts exposed to oils or chemicals
✔ Suitable for threaded brass inserts
Bambu Lab ASA
UV-stable, weather-resistant alternative to ABS.
ASA is designed for outdoor and environmental exposure, offering better UV stability and weather resistance than ABS while maintaining strong mechanical performance.
Key characteristics:
UV and weather resistant
Good heat resistance
Strong and durable
Excellent surface finish
Typical applications:
Outdoor enclosures
Automotive exterior components
Covers, housings, and brackets
Functional parts exposed to sunlight
✔ Compatible with threaded brass inserts
Flexible Materials (TPU)
Flexible, impact-resistant materials for dynamic and soft-touch applications.
We offer a range of flexible materials with different hardness levels, allowing parts to be tailored from rubber-like softness to semi-rigid flexibility.
Available hardness options:
92A – Soft and flexible (rubber-like feel)
95A – Balanced flexibility and durability
40D – Semi-rigid with structural flexibility
Key characteristics:
High impact resistance
Excellent flexibility and elongation
Good wear and abrasion resistance
Vibration and shock absorption
Typical applications:
Seals and gaskets
Protective covers and bumpers
Grips and ergonomic components
Cable management and strain relief
⚠ Not typically used with threaded inserts (application dependent)
Bambu Lab PLA
High-quality PLA for visual models, prototypes, and multicolour prints.
PLA is ideal where visual quality, dimensional accuracy, and fast turnaround are the priority. It’s also our primary material for multicolour model printing.
Key characteristics:
Excellent surface finish
Easy to print with high accuracy
Lightweight
Ideal for visual and presentation models
Available in various finish and strenghts
Typical applications:
Concept models and prototypes
Multicolour parts and branding elements
Tags, labels, and display components
⚠ Not recommended for high-temperature or structural applications
Bambu Lab PETG
Durable, impact-resistant material with improved temperature performance over PLA.
PETG bridges the gap between PLA and engineering plastics, offering better toughness and heat resistance while maintaining good surface quality.
Key characteristics:
Good impact resistance
Improved heat resistance vs PLA
Moisture resistant
Strong and slightly flexible
Typical applications:
Enclosures and housings
Functional prototypes
General-purpose parts requiring durability
✔ Compatible with threaded brass inserts
